As for Restaurants by Pirates, there is The Blue Bayou, Great Restaurant, High Prices, atmosphere that cant be beat - the restaurant is located in Pirates in the Bayou section of the attraction and is like nothing else you will find. Then there is Royal Street Veranda, located on the left side of The Blue Bayou, it is a walk-up eatery, serves soups in bread bowls, drinks and some desserts, good food at a reasonable price. There is Also Cafe Orleans across the way, which has food to die for, not to mention the best garlic fries and ratatouille in this world! Awesome patio seating with wonderful views of Rivers of America and lovely indoor seating as well. And then further on is The French Market, buffeteria style dining, pretty good choices in food options from Salads to Fried Southern Style Chicken to Sandwiches, often live music and entertainment is offered on the outdoor patio, its located near the New Orleans Square Train Station. All are great places!
